j.laycock
|
6fc6322c90
|
Change joeslay paths to chrislusf paths
|
5 years ago |
j.laycock
|
595a1beff0
|
Swap imports to use joeslay
|
5 years ago |
Chris Lu
|
3fa1f150d9
|
refactoring
|
6 years ago |
Chris Lu
|
be9a7592a1
|
incrementally calculate visible intervals
|
6 years ago |
Chris Lu
|
832ac8129a
|
reduce pointer usage
|
6 years ago |
Chris Lu
|
0388d421d2
|
caching visible intervals for read
speeds up 4x in single thread mode
speeds up 30% in 32 threads mode
|
6 years ago |
Chris Lu
|
1bfb96f34d
|
optimization for reading whole chunk with gzip encoding
|
6 years ago |
Chris Lu
|
86dd933596
|
go fmt
|
6 years ago |
Chris Lu
|
e5ad2223a1
|
add missing intervals
fix https://github.com/chrislusf/seaweedfs/issues/774
|
6 years ago |
Chris Lu
|
ee3fe07acf
|
fix sort bug
|
6 years ago |
Chris Lu
|
469863f7f0
|
merge interval now is quite faster with reusing slices
|
6 years ago |
Chris Lu
|
d2924c7748
|
merge intervals is a bit faster
|
6 years ago |
Chris Lu
|
4fcfc9410f
|
cleanup
|
6 years ago |
Chris Lu
|
9655dc9ca9
|
simpler logic
|
6 years ago |
Chris Lu
|
296acc4a0a
|
go fmt
|
6 years ago |
Chris Lu
|
164091c269
|
add s3 multipart upload
|
6 years ago |
Chris Lu
|
07e0d13d2d
|
filer support reading multiple chunks, with range support
|
7 years ago |
Chris Lu
|
8db9319a06
|
refactoring: go fmt, reorg
|
7 years ago |
Chris Lu
|
8b0718ac92
|
go vet
|
7 years ago |
Chris Lu
|
458ada173e
|
go fmt
|
7 years ago |
Chris Lu
|
e18c7e160c
|
avoid empty chunk view
|
7 years ago |
Chris Lu
|
d773e11c7a
|
file handler directly read from volume servers
this mostly works fine now!
next: need to cache files to local disk
|
7 years ago |
Chris Lu
|
00d0274fd7
|
prepare to read from multiple file chunks
|
7 years ago |
Chris Lu
|
468514f525
|
reduce logs
|
7 years ago |
Chris Lu
|
7362de9a18
|
weed mount can work well
TODO: somehow filer url is returning empty content
|
7 years ago |
Chris Lu
|
f07482382b
|
able to update file content
having some issue when vi reports file changed.
|
7 years ago |
Chris Lu
|
cd47528a75
|
remove unused code
|
7 years ago |
Chris Lu
|
cc66e25cd2
|
merge intervals
|
7 years ago |
Chris Lu
|
b303a02461
|
cp file can work
1. consolidate to filer_pb.FileChunk
2. dir add file, mkdir
3. file flush, write
updates having issue
|
7 years ago |
Chris Lu
|
75a2b05aa3
|
remove Size from Attr
|
7 years ago |